Various ways in which Nigeria maintains friendly relations with other African States are:
(i)Giving of aids and relief materials:Victims of the countries involved in political unrest e.g war, coups, etc, and of natural disasters e.g famine, drought, have received aids or grants and relief materials accordingly.
(ii)Bilateral relations:It embarked on the establishment of bilateral economic and political relationships e.g. Nigeria and Togo.
(iii)Regional and Sub-regional economic ties:Nigeria is actively involved in this union. For example, African Economic Community (AEC), African Development Bank (ADB), African Petroleum Producers Association (APPA), ECOWAS, etc.
(iv)Maintenance of friendly relations:Nigeria has consistently maintained this. It has also involved itself in the promotion of multi-lateral economic and political relationship, e.g. Niger Basin Commission and Chad Basin Commission.
(v)Resolution of Crises:In most of the crises-ridden areas of Africa e.g Somalia, Liberia, Chad, Sudan, etc, Nigeria has been involved in resolution of such crises and even made moves for the settlement of such crises.
(vi)Technical aid Corp:Nigeria is helping some African States through this programme.Nigerian Lawyers, Engineers, Doctors, Teachers, etc, are assisting most of these countries.
(vii)Peace-Keeping operations:Nigeria has been participating actively in peace-keeping operations, for exam-ple in Chad, Congo, Liberia, Somalia, etc.
(viii)Sports and cultural activities:Nigeria has contributed and participated in both-sporting and cultural activities in Africa. It hosted FESTAC 77 and takes active part in Games as well.
(ix)Liberation Movements:It has supported some liberation movements in Africa, e.g MPLA, SWAPO, etc. This support is financial, moral, etc.
